  • Coolant - Wikipedia
    A coolant is a substance, typically liquid, that is used to reduce or regulate the temperature of a system An ideal coolant has high thermal capacity, low viscosity, is low-cost, non-toxic, chemically inert and neither causes nor promotes corrosion of the cooling system

  • What is Coolant? Engine Coolants and Their Importance
    Coolant is a liquid mixture composed primarily of water and antifreeze agents, designed to absorb and dissipate heat from the engine It flows through the engine block, absorbing heat generated by combustion and transferring it to the radiator, where it is released into the atmosphere
